      Application

      I applied through an employee referral. The process took 3 weeks. I interviewed at Comcast (Philadelphia, PA) in May 2023

      Interview

      30 min interviews with recruiter then with hiring manager and then with SVP. Questions from the recruiter were based around job qualifications. Other interviewers questions dealt more with culture and values.

      Application

      The process took 3 months. I interviewed at Comcast (New York, NY)

      Interview

      The interviewing team was great! The hiring manager was truly a person I would have loved to work for; however, I interviewed for over 4 months with 7 high ranking members all to find out that I did not get the offer because they went internal. The process was way too long. I turned down other offers because I felt so strongly about this role and the challenge the position would be responsible for. As I said earlier, I liked each and every person I spoke with and I wish them well. My hope is that they improve their interviewing process. This was a heartbreaker and a strong contributor to that was the time spent getting to know everyone.

      Application

      I applied through a recruiter.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at Comcast

      Interview

      I was contacted by an internal recruiter before the job description was defined and approved. The job sounded like an exact match, a trend which continued as more information was provided and the JD was forwarded. I was brought on site for what was scheduled to be 4 back to back meetings. While preparing I was concerned to see that an individual in the hiring loop would be a subordinate to the successful candidate. This person was considered the related Subject Matter Expert despite not being considered for the more senior position. The schedule became fluid, which is to be expected when trying to interview with those in the decision process at this level. The second meeting was with the internal recruiter's boss who actually said "I can't imagine you won't be invited back for a second round". This was after he spent a few minutes with the first person I met with, the hiring manager. While all 4 meetings seemed to go well, I was concerned with the last discussion: the individual who would end up reporting in to the successful candidate. He asked an unexpected question regarding deep technical expertise which deviated from the stated requirements for the role. I took it in stride, but in the follow up I was informed that my limited experience for this unstated requirement was the reason I wasn't selected. Somewhere there was a disconnect. Even more frustrating, I understand that the role is still open and they are rethinking the job description. The company seems like a great place to work but I suggest caution when interviewing for a senior role. It seems that even with the job description approval process there is an issue agreeing on the requisite qualifications.
